Industrialization is the process of transforming the economy of a nation from a focus on agriculture to a reliance on manufacturing.
A newly industrialized country (NIC) is a term used by political scientists andeconomiststo describe a country whose level of economic development ranks it somewhere between developing and highly developed classifications.
